The EGO POWER+ 1400W is the best under ~$500 I’ve tested, because it’s the only one that delivered its rated wattage without flinching.

I’ve killed three units on my bench so their owners didn’t have to. The EGO is not one of them. This thing took a 1400W load for 40 minutes straight, no shutdown, no voltage sag past 119V. That’s a first for this price class.

Compared to the DARAN at ~$189, the EGO is a different animal. The DARAN is a device charger with a battery. The EGO is a mini generator that happens to have a handle. I ran a 1,500W space heater off the EGO in my shop, then plugged the DARAN into the same outlet and it shut off at 350W, right on spec. Both are honest, they’re just honest about different jobs.

Design is where EGO wins. The handle is integrated, the rubberized base doesn’t slide on the van floor, and the ports are laid out so you can plug in a fridge and a phone charger without fighting for space. Sparky’s claimed the passenger seat, so the EGO rides in the cargo area, and it’s survived two weekends of mountain roads without a rattle.

Performance is the story. I measured 1398W sustained for 42 minutes on a 1400W resistive load, then it shut down clean at 10% battery. That’s the 80% rule respected, not a failure. Buyers report the same pattern: one guy ran his 5,000 BTU AC for 6 hours on a single charge, another ran a fridge and a TV through a 12-hour outage. The numbers line up with my bench.

Durability is where EGO’s lawn-tool DNA shows. The cells are automotive-grade, the casing is thick ABS, and the cooling fan only kicks on above 800W. I’ve had it for 6 weeks, charged it 20 times, and the battery health reads 100%. That’s the kind of thing I want to see in year five.

Value is the catch. At ~$499, it’s at the top of the budget. But you’re paying for sustained wattage, not a number on a box. If you need to run a fridge, a freezer, or a CPAP all night, this is the one.

Should you buy it? If you need real wattage for real appliances during an outage, yes. If you’re just charging phones and a laptop, save the ~$300 and get the DARAN.

The DARAN 288Wh is the value king, but it has a hard ceiling.

I’ve been burned by cheap LiFePO4 units before, so I was skeptical. The DARAN changed my mind. At ~$189, it’s the cheapest LiFePO4 battery I’ve tested that doesn’t feel like a toy.

It’s tiny, 5.5 pounds, fits in a backpack, and it charges from a wall outlet in 2 hours. I took it fishing last week, ran my phone, a GoPro, and a string of LED lights for the camp all night, and it still showed 40% in the morning. That’s the use case, and it nails it.

The ceiling is real. It’s rated 350W sustained, 600W peak, and I measured 342W before the inverter started complaining. That runs a CPAP, a laptop, a fan, and a phone charger. It will not run a fridge, a microwave, or a space heater. One buyer tried a hair dryer and got the overload light in 3 seconds.

Compared to the Schneider at ~$329, the DARAN is half the price and a third of the capacity. The Schneider has a better display and a faster wall charger, but the DARAN wins on portability and price per watt-hour. If you’re a weekend camper, the DARAN is the smarter buy.

The display is basic, a row of bars and a wattage readout, but it’s honest. No app, no Bluetooth, no firmware updates. That’s a feature in my book. I’ve had it for a month, cycled it 12 times, and the cells read balanced. The fan is silent, which matters when it’s on the nightstand.

Should you buy it? If you need a reliable device charger that fits in a backpack, yes. If you need to keep a fridge alive, keep looking.

The Schneider OffGrid 517Wh is the middle child that gets the job done, but it has a slow charging problem.

Schneider’s a name I know from electrical panels, so I had high hopes. The OffGrid 517Wh is a solid 500W unit that sits between the DARAN and the EGO, and it does most things right.

I ran it through a 3-day outage simulation: fridge (45W), router, and a lamp for 8 hours a night. It lasted 26 hours on a single charge, which is exactly what the math says for a 517Wh battery at that draw. Voltage held steady at 120V the whole time, no sag, no shutdown.

The problem is charging. The included brick is 60W, so a full charge takes 8 hours. I plugged it into my shop’s solar setup with a 100W panel, and it took 6 hours on a sunny day. That’s slow. Buyers report the same: one guy said it took “a full workday” to top off from empty. If you’re prepping for an outage, that’s a planning issue.

Compared to the EGO, the Schneider is lighter (12 pounds) and cheaper (~$329), but it delivers half the wattage. The EGO runs a space heater, the Schneider runs a fridge. That’s the trade. The Schneider has a better display, with a real wattage readout and a battery percentage, and it’s quieter under load.

The build is solid, the ports are well-placed, and the USB-C PD output is a nice touch for modern laptops. I charged my MacBook Pro from 20% to full in 90 minutes, which is faster than the wall charger. The fan is noticeable above 300W, but it’s not intrusive.

Should you buy it? If you want a mid-range unit that runs a fridge and charges electronics, yes, but budget for a faster charger. If you need more wattage, spend the extra ~$170 on the EGO.

The ABOK Acs500 is not a power station, it’s the missing piece of your van build.

I’m not going to pretend this is a standalone unit, because it’s not. It’s a 500W DC-DC alternator charger that takes power from your vehicle’s alternator and feeds it to your portable power station. I’ve been looking for this exact thing for my Sprinter.

I installed it in 20 minutes, wired it to my van’s starter battery, and it charges my EGO at 400W while I drive. That means I get to camp with a full battery, no solar panels, no shore power. For someone who spends 20+ nights a year in a van, that’s a real upgrade in the most literal sense.

The installation is straightforward: positive and negative to the battery, a smart cable to the power station, and a fuse in the line. It’s got a voltage regulator that protects your starter battery from draining, and it stops charging when the vehicle is off. I tested that, it works.

Compared to a solar setup, the ABOK is faster and more reliable. Solar gives you 100W on a good day, the ABOK gives you 500W every time the engine runs. One buyer said it charged his 1kWh station “from 20% to full in 90 minutes of driving,” which matches my test.

The catch is, you need a power station to pair it with. It’s not a battery, it’s a charger. If you already own a compatible unit, this is a no-brainer at ~$219. If you’re starting from scratch, buy a station first, then this.

Should you buy it? If you’re a van lifer or a frequent camper with a compatible power station, yes. If you don’t have a station yet, this is a solution looking for a problem.

The Jackery HomePower 3600 Plus is the overachiever, but it’s not for everyone.

Jackery’s been in this game longer than most, and the HomePower 3600 Plus shows it. But at ~$499 for the base unit (the solar bundle is ~$1,299), it’s a specific kind of buyer.

The capacity is the headline: 3600Wh, which is 12 times the DARAN. I didn’t run it dry, because that would take three days of continuous load. I tested it with a 1,500W heater and a fridge simultaneously, and it ran for 4 hours without dropping below 80%. That’s a whole-house backup for a small apartment.

The expandability is the selling point. You can stack additional battery packs, and the app lets you monitor charge, discharge, and solar input from your phone. It’s the most feature-complete unit I’ve tested, and it shows in the design.

The problems are real. The app setup took me 15 minutes, a firmware update, and a Bluetooth re-pair. That’s the kind of friction I hate in an emergency. And the base unit is 60 pounds, which is a two-person lift. One buyer said he “needed a dolly to get it up the stairs,” and I believe him.

Compared to the EGO, the Jackery is triple the capacity and double the weight. If you’re prepping for a multi-day outage, the Jackery is the better tool. If you’re taking it to a campsite, the EGO wins by a mile.

Should you buy it? If you need whole-home backup and you’re willing to deal with the setup, yes. If you want something portable, get the EGO.

The 2400W, 1843.2Wh unit is the spec-sheet trap I keep warning about.

This is the unit that made me angry. The box says 2400W, the listing says 1843.2Wh, and the reality is a 1650W sustained ceiling. I measured it on my load bank: 1650W for 20 minutes, then shutdown. That’s the same pattern I saw in the WEN generator, and it’s the reason I test everything.

The capacity is real, I’ll give it that. I ran a fridge and a freezer for 18 hours before it hit 20%. But the wattage claim is a fantasy, and if you try to run a 2,000W tool, you’ll get the overload light.

The build is decent, the handles are solid, and the display is clear. But at 45 pounds, it’s a garage unit, not a camping unit. One buyer reported the fan “sounds like a jet engine” above 1,000W, and I measured 62dB from 3 feet. That’s loud.

Compared to the EGO, this unit has more capacity but less usable wattage. If you need to run a fridge for days, this works. If you need to run a circular saw, buy the EGO.

Should you buy it? Only if you’re buying it for capacity, not wattage, and you can handle the weight. Otherwise, skip it.
